**Action Item PM-22: Stand up a schema registry for events**

Quick recap: the Pondlark pipeline broke because two teams shipped incompatible event shapes on the same topic. Fix is a central schema registry with compatibility checks on publish. Future maintainers: don't loosen the compatibility mode without a migration plan. The registry's default enforcement settings are listed below.

tuning constants:
THRESHOLDS = {
    "kelix": 280,
    "druvan": 756,
    "oliael": 399,
}

## Build Provenance for Snapshot Tests

Plugin authors targeting the Fernwick UI kit should know that every snapshot baseline is tied to the exact build that produced it. When the Larchpane renderer changes, all component snapshots are regenerated and stamped with provenance metadata, so a mismatch can be traced to a specific compiler pass rather than your plugin code. Before filing a rendering discrepancy, please confirm your baselines were generated against the current stable channel. The provenance token for that channel is shown below.

build token for tajeg-bajep: htk14_409ba9df6b8acb

## Migration Step 4: Relevance Tuning Notes

Plugin authors: as of Searchlode 2.0, per-field boost values and synonym maps are no longer stored in `tuning.yml`. They now live in a shared relevance database, and plugins must read them at index build time through the `TuningClient` interface. Remove any code that parses the old YAML file; it will be deleted by the migrator. For local testing, seed the sample tuning rows, then point your plugin at the relevance database using the connection string below.

database URL for hawip-kagap: redis://rusok_svc:bMCaqek7MRWIOJ@db-8501.zarqeltech.corp:5432/sileth

- [ ] Verify the Tollgate circuit breaker for the Harbinger upstream API is armed before signing begins. If the API trips mid-ceremony, do not retry manually; the breaker will half-open after 90 seconds. Should the signing session lock out entirely, restore access using the ceremony recovery passphrase, which appears directly below.

strongbox words: druath-quenael